Output c0c22b655da07314baf093f20c60b1e7a29b18f1db242b9f364b9bdeaa7c1657:0

value
16828396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f905b83e40e1d180f249fce85976bd5050bbddd9 OP_EQUAL
address
3QPj2inXGaBT9BSWSHYRdaCh6CxRtTdBVf
transaction
c0c22b655da07314baf093f20c60b1e7a29b18f1db242b9f364b9bdeaa7c1657
confirmations
410178
spent
true